Python是2018年Tiobe语言普及指数中涨幅最大的,从2018年1月到2019年1月上升了3.62个百分点,本月评级为8.294%。
软件质量服务供应商表示,Python现在是大学中最常用的第一语言。它在统计,人工智能,系统测试和脚本域中处于领先地位。Tiobe表示,它在网络编程和科学计算领域处于领先地位。
相关视频:Python如何使编程更容易
Python非常适合IT,它简化了从系统自动化到机器学习等前沿领域的各种工作。
IT见解
Python:编程变得简单
Tiobe的索引基于检查搜索引擎(如Google,Bing和Wikipedia)中的语言搜索的公式。该公式评估了与语言相关的熟练工程师,课程和第三方供应商的数量。
[什么是Python?你需要知道的一切。•教程:如何开始使用Python。•每个Python开发人员的6个基本库。•为什么要使用Python进行机器学习。|使用InfoWorld的App Dev Report时事通讯了解编程中的热门话题。]
已建立的语言,如Java,C,C ++和Visual Basic.Net也逐年增加。Tiobe首席执行官保罗·詹森(Paul Jansen)表示,主流语言总体上越来越强大,使得较小语言的采用机会减少。
2019年1月的Tiobe指数显示,Matlab等语言的数量从一年前的第18位上升到今年的第11位,Kotlin从第39位上升到第31位。Rust从第46位上升到第33位,而TypeScript从第167位跃升至第49位。Matlab在汽车行业越来越受欢迎,而TypeScript被视为JavaScript的一种更安全的替代品。
Tiobe预测Kotlin今年可能进入前20名,客户要求并愿意支付费用。Tiobe正在工业移动应用市场中快速采用Kotlin。
在不利方面,Ruby每年从第11位下降到第18位,而F#从第40位下降到第64位。Tiobe没有解释这些下降。
[在这个全面的12部分课程中,从初学概念到高级设计模式学习Java!]
Tiobe Top 10 for 2019年1月
Tiobe的十大语言如下:
Java,评分为16.904%
C,为13.337%
Python,8.294%
C ++,8.158%
Visual Basic.Net,6.459%
JavaScript,占3.302%
C#,为3.284%
PHP,2.68%
SQL,2.277%
Objective-C,1.781%
2014年1月的PyPL Top 10
竞争对手PyPL流行度编程语言索引(用于分析在Google上搜索语言教程的频率)使得Python在其排名中占主导地位。PyPL Top 10是:
Python,占25.95%的份额
Java,占21.42%
JavaScript,8.26%
C#,7.62%
PHP,为7.37%
C / C ++,为6.31%
R,4.04%
Objective-C,3.15%
斯威夫特,2.56%
Matlab,2.04%